Woke up in central Minnesota and had to make a decision last minute to either go for the uncertain KS tornado setup or the potential Canadian mothership setup. Both were about a 9-hour drive, and both had their pros and cons. In the end, I was liking Canada better since it seemed like a more sure-fire target for storms to develop, plus with Andrew Studer “Space To Roam” project slow-moving photogenic storms were exactly what we were after.
And boy…did Canada deliver!
5 and half hours of non-stop gorgeous supercell action with beautiful landscape and a near-perfect road network good friends. Couldn’t ask for a better chase!
For those of you wondering what the deal was with the guy in the space suit, Andrew Studer is working on a passion project called “Space to Roam”. A photographic journey where a lone astronaut explores the ’otherworldly’ places here on planet earth. Once the project is complete, he plans on publishing his work into a photo book in the future.
